The magistrate of the Electoral Tribunal of the Federal Judicial Power (TEPJF) Indalfer Infante Gonzales proposes to return the registration to the Fuerza por México party, of the union leader Pedro Haces.

In its draft resolution, it considers the proposals to revoke the determination of the National Electoral Institute to be founded, considering that the health emergency and its effect on the registration process had an influence so that this party did not reach 3 percent of the vote in the elections.

For Fuerza por México the extraordinary situations were decisive, considering that only 202,952 votes were missing, considering the election of deputies with a relative majority, and 257 thousand 525 votes in that of deputations of proportional representation.

That party also argues that if it had had its registration in a timely manner, it could have been made known to the people during the 42 days in which it did not have it.
